Auto Calculate Shipping Woocommerce
Automatically calculating shipping costs in WooCommerce can significantly improve your store's efficiency and customer satisfaction. This guide provides a comprehensive overview of how to set up and optimize automatic shipping calculations in your WooCommerce store.
How Auto Shipping Calculation Works
Automatic shipping calculation in WooCommerce refers to the process of automatically determining shipping costs based on predefined rules and customer information. This system eliminates manual entry errors and provides real-time shipping quotes to customers.
Key components of automatic shipping calculation include:
- Shipping zones and rates
- Weight and dimensions of products
- Customer location data
- Carrier integration
- Real-time rate calculation
The system works by:
- Identifying the customer's shipping location
- Determining applicable shipping zones
- Calculating shipping costs based on predefined rules
- Presenting real-time shipping quotes to customers
- Updating costs if cart contents change
Step-by-Step Setup Guide
Step 1: Configure Shipping Zones
Begin by setting up shipping zones in WooCommerce:
- Go to WooCommerce → Settings → Shipping
- Click "Add shipping zone"
- Enter a zone name and select regions
- Set shipping methods for each zone
Step 2: Set Up Shipping Methods
Configure shipping methods for each zone:
- Flat rate shipping
- Free shipping
- Local pickup
- Table rate shipping
- Carrier-specific methods
Step 3: Configure Product Shipping Classes
Set up shipping classes for different product types:
- Go to Products → Shipping Classes
- Create classes for different product types
- Assign classes to individual products
Step 4: Integrate with Shipping Carriers
Connect with shipping carriers for real-time rates:
- USPS
- UPS
- FedEx
- DHL
- Royal Mail
Pro Tip: Always test your shipping configuration with different products and locations to ensure accuracy.
Common Shipping Calculation Methods
Several methods are commonly used for calculating shipping costs in WooCommerce:
| Method | Description | Best For |
|---|---|---|
| Flat Rate | Fixed price for all shipments within a zone | Small stores, local delivery |
| Weight-Based | Cost calculated based on package weight | Standard package shipping |
| Price-Based | Cost calculated based on cart subtotal | Discounted shipping offers |
| Item-Based | Cost calculated per item in cart | Bulk or individual products |
| Real-Time Carrier Rates | Live rates from shipping carriers | International shipping |
Each method has its advantages and should be chosen based on your specific business needs and customer base.
Best Practices for WooCommerce Shipping
Optimizing Shipping Configuration
- Regularly review and update shipping rates
- Consider seasonal adjustments for holidays
- Offer multiple shipping options for customer choice
- Provide clear delivery time estimates
- Consider eco-friendly packaging options
Improving Customer Experience
- Offer free shipping thresholds
- Provide tracking information
- Offer local pickup options
- Consider subscription-based shipping
- Provide clear return policies
Troubleshooting Common Issues
Shipping Not Calculating
If shipping isn't calculating, try these solutions:
- Check if shipping zones are properly configured
- Verify product weights and dimensions
- Ensure customer location is properly entered
- Check for plugin conflicts
- Clear WooCommerce shipping cache
Incorrect Shipping Rates
For inaccurate shipping rates:
- Review shipping method settings
- Check for carrier integration issues
- Verify tax settings for shipping
- Update shipping plugin if available
- Consider manual rate adjustments
Frequently Asked Questions
How do I set up automatic shipping calculation in WooCommerce?
To set up automatic shipping calculation, configure shipping zones, set up shipping methods, and integrate with shipping carriers in your WooCommerce settings. Follow the step-by-step guide in this article for detailed instructions.
What are the most common shipping calculation methods?
The most common shipping calculation methods include flat rate, weight-based, price-based, item-based, and real-time carrier rates. Each method has its advantages and should be chosen based on your specific business needs.
How can I improve my shipping configuration for better results?
To improve your shipping configuration, regularly review and update shipping rates, consider seasonal adjustments, offer multiple shipping options, provide clear delivery time estimates, and consider eco-friendly packaging options.
What should I do if shipping isn't calculating correctly?
If shipping isn't calculating correctly, check your shipping zone configuration, verify product weights and dimensions, ensure customer location is properly entered, check for plugin conflicts, and clear the WooCommerce shipping cache.
How can I improve the customer experience with my shipping options?
To improve the customer experience, offer free shipping thresholds, provide tracking information, offer local pickup options, consider subscription-based shipping, and provide clear return policies.